Syclo, a provider of mobile platform technology and mobile applications, announced that Gartner, Inc. has positioned it as a Challenger on the Magic Quadrant that appears in the new Mobile Enterprise Application Platforms (MEAP) report. In a separate Gartner research report on “Critical Capabilities for Mobile Enterprise Application Platforms,” Syclo received a score of 3.7 for meeting each of the four mobile scenario cases required by developers and IT organizations.

The criteria used by Gartner to evaluate over 300 mobile vendors were based on their ability to execute and their completeness of vision. The Gartner team examined the vendors and considered the overall viability of each one. Additional factors, such as market responsiveness and track record were considered, as well as products/services and customer experience. When looking at the completeness of vision, Gartner considered the vendors' market understanding, marketing strategy, offering strategy and innovation. Gartner also considered the companies’ vertical market and geographic strategies. With these considerations thoroughly reviewed, Gartner placed each of the vendors in one of four positions, or quadrants, including: Leaders, Challengers, Visionaries and Niche Players quadrants.
